The Bank of New York Mellon Corporation (BNY) PT Raised to $168 at RBC Capital
RBC Capital analyst Gerald Cassidy raised the price target on The Bank of New York Mellon Corporation (NYSE: BNY) to $168.00 (from $142.00) while maintaining a Sector Perform rating.
The analyst commented: "Transformation of BNY Continues to Deliver Best in Class Results; BK, as the plumber for much of the global financial system, touches an estimated one-fifth of the world's investable assets. Under the leadership of CEO Robin Vince, BK's long-term shareholder strategy is built around three pillars; Be More for Our Clients, Run Our Company Better and Power Our Culture. Executing on this strategy has led to breaking down business unit silos and a reduction in expense growth. Also, by being laserfocused on its execution, BK is achieving strong positive operating leverage (its Northstar), which will lead to enhanced EPS growth."
